Emerging Market Stocks Show Resilience Amid Global Uncertainty

Emerging market stocks are on track to post weekly gains, reflecting a resilient sentiment among investors despite ongoing global uncertainties that have impacted macroeconomic indicators. Recent data indicates a rate of change in market sentiment of approximately 39.1%, suggesting a cautious optimism as these markets navigate the challenges posed by fluctuating oil prices and the potential displacement effects of artificial intelligence. The adjusted sentiment score stands at 44, indicating a neutral outlook, while topic coverage remains steady at 54, highlighting sustained interest in emerging market dynamics. As investors weigh the implications of geopolitical tensions and domestic economic shifts, the underlying stress from energy markets and technological advancements continues to be a relevant theme in the financial landscape.
